While executing a search warrant on the wrong property, Visalia police officers knifed a couple's tires, kicked in stereo speakers, maliciously damaged other property, stole stuff worth more than $2,500 and pepper sprayed their pet dogs "without reason other than malicious cruelty," the couple claims in Fresno Federal Court.
